For running Bloody Ink effectively, an entry-level GPU like the GTX 1650 or RX 6500 XT will suffice for minimum requirements. These graphics cards allow for gameplay at lower settings, typically around 1080p at 30 FPS. However, to enjoy a smoother experience with better visuals, a mid-range GPU such as the GTX 1660 Super or RX 6600 is recommended. This setup can handle medium settings at 1080p with frame rates closer to 60 FPS, making the game more immersive.
The game's design leans towards being accessible rather than demanding, catering to a wider audience. Players with higher-end graphics cards, such as the RTX 3060 or RX 6700 XT, can push the settings to high or even ultra while maintaining a stable frame rate at 1440p.
